Output 23823bcde60bf31fa6c6f837853feb0464cadaa8200c75c2f3be13ceedca4d55:3

value
30846
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 35d4e7fb370e83e969c9d757d4582a4605be4389551c4105f9f150303028c61d
address
tb1pxh2w07ehp6p7j6wf6atagkp2gczmusuf25wyzp0e79grqvpgccwsnsdhqm
transaction
23823bcde60bf31fa6c6f837853feb0464cadaa8200c75c2f3be13ceedca4d55
confirmations
80240
spent
true